May 7, 2025
Provides offense Wednesday
Crow-Armstrong went 1-for-3 with a double and an RBI in Wednesday's 3-1 loss to the Giants.
Analysis
Crow-Armstrong plated Chicago's only run of the afternoon on his 11th double of the season in the fourth inning. The speedy outfielder is off to a good start in 2025 with a .265 batting average and .840 OPS through 38 games. Crow-Armstrong also leads the Cubs with 12 stolen bases in 14 attempts, and his nine home runs are tied with Seiya Suzuki and Kyle Tucker for the team high.
May 4, 2025
Power surge continues
Crow-Armstrong went 1-for-4 with a three-run home run in Saturday's 6-2 win over the Brewers.
Analysis
Crow-Armstrong stayed dialed in at the plate, hitting his third home run in the last two days against Milwaukee. For the season, the talented young outfielder has an .871 OPS and nine long balls, all of which have come since April 13. Crow-Armstrong leads the majors in homers since that date. He's also fourth in MLB with 12 stolen bases, making him a dynamic dual threat.
May 3, 2025
Blasts two homers in win
Crow-Armstrong went 2-for-5 with a pair of solo home runs in Friday's 10-0 win over the Brewers.
Analysis
Crow-Armstrong capped off a seven-run rally in the second inning with his first homer and added another long ball in the seventh. He's up to eight homers this season, including five over his last nine games. In that span, he's gone 11-for-36 (.306) with 13 RBI, seven runs scored and four stolen bases. The outfielder is putting it all together as the Cubs' starting center fielder, batting .271 with an .859 OPS across 33 contests this season. He's added 23 RBI, 25 runs and 12 steals, giving him excellent category coverage in fantasy.
